gpt4 book ai didi

iOS Google Maps SDK - 在后台使用位置

转载 作者:行者123 更新时间:2023-12-01 16:26:03 25 4
gpt4 key购买 nike

我在我的应用程序中使用 Google Maps iOS SDK 并使用 GMSMapViewmyLocationEnabled = TRUE .用户已授权在应用中使用位置信息。

问题在于,当用户打开带有 map 的屏幕,然后在该屏幕可见的情况下关闭应用程序时, map 会继续使用用户的位置,即使用户只允许使用位置 "While Using the App" .这是一个大问题,因为它会大量消耗电池,并且不知道如何解决它。

我正在使用最新版本的 SDK (1.11.1)。

有任何想法吗?

最佳答案

停止位置更新可能会有所帮助:

[[[CLLocationManager alloc] init] stopUpdatingLocation];

您可以使用此重新开始请求更新
[[[CLLocationManager alloc] init] startUpdatingLocation];

如果您已经实例化它们,请用您的实例替换位置管理器。

关于iOS Google Maps SDK - 在后台使用位置,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35320175/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com